Summary
A vulnerability marked as problematic has been reported in Google Android. Affected by this issue is some unknown functionality. Performing a manipulation results in use after free. This vulnerability is identified as CVE-2023-3781. The attack is only possible with local access. There is not any exploit available. It is suggested to install a patch to address this issue.
Details
A vulnerability classified as problematic has been found in Google Android (Smartphone Operating System) (the affected version is unknown). This affects an unknown code. The manipulation with an unknown input leads to a use after free vulnerability. CWE is classifying the issue as CWE-416. Referencing memory after it has been freed can cause a program to crash, use unexpected values, or execute code. This is going to have an impact on confidentiality, integrity, and availability. The summary by CVE is:
there is a possible use-after-free write due to improper locking. This could lead to local escalation of privilege with no additional execution privileges needed. User interaction is not needed for exploitation.
The weakness was released 10/12/2023. The advisory is shared at source.android.com. This vulnerability is uniquely identified as CVE-2023-3781 since 07/19/2023. Neither technical details nor an exploit are publicly available. The price for an exploit might be around USD $5k-$25k at the moment (estimation calculated on 10/31/2023). It is expected to see the exploit prices for this product increasing in the near future.
Applying a patch is able to eliminate this problem.
